Your Guide to Choosing the Best Windscreen Repair Kit

A small chip or crack in your car’s windscreen can quickly turn into a big, expensive problem. A good windscreen repair kit lets you fix these small damages yourself. This guide helps you pick the right kit for the job.

Key Features to Look For

When shopping for a repair kit, look closely at what it offers. These features make a big difference in how well the repair works.

1. Resin Quality

The most important part is the repair resin. Look for high-quality, optically clear resin. Good resin bonds strongly and resists yellowing when the sun hits it. Clear resin ensures the repair is almost invisible.

2. Applicator System

Kits use different methods to push the resin into the chip. Some use a syringe, while others use a pedestal and bridge system. A strong, easy-to-use applicator helps you create the necessary vacuum and pressure for a deep, effective repair.

3. Curing Method

After filling the crack, you must harden (cure) the resin. Most kits use UV light. Make sure the kit includes a proper UV curing strip or lamp. The curing process locks the repair in place.

4. Included Tools

A complete kit should have everything you need. Check for safety glasses, razor blades for scraping off excess resin, and cleaning wipes. Having all necessary items saves you extra trips to the store.

Important Materials in Your Kit

The materials used determine the kit’s strength and longevity.

  • Repair Resin: This is usually an acrylic or epoxy-based liquid. Ensure it is designed specifically for laminated automotive glass.
  • Curing Film/Strips: These clear plastic strips hold the resin in place while it cures under the sun.
  • Stainless Steel or Hard Plastic Applicator: The material of the injector needs to be durable to withstand pressure.

Factors That Improve or Reduce Quality

Not all kits perform equally. A few factors significantly boost the repair quality.

What Makes a Repair Better?

Kits that allow you to create a strong vacuum are better. A vacuum removes all the air trapped inside the crack. If air remains, the repair will likely fail or look cloudy. Kits with high-viscosity (thicker) resin often create a more durable seal.

What Reduces Quality?

Cheap, thin resins often shrink too much as they cure, leaving gaps. Also, kits that lack strong pressure application might only fill the surface, leaving the core of the damage weak. Using a kit in very cold or very hot weather can also reduce the resin’s ability to flow correctly.

User Experience and Use Cases

These kits are designed for DIY users, but some are easier than others.

Ease of Use

Read reviews about the setup process. Some bridge systems can be tricky to align perfectly. Syringe-style kits are often simpler for beginners. Clear, step-by-step instructions are crucial.

Best Use Cases

Windscreen repair kits work best on small chips (like “bulls-eyes”) and short cracks (less than 6 inches). They are excellent for stopping the damage from spreading before you can get a professional fix. **Remember:** These kits are not meant for large cracks or damage near the edge of the windscreen.


10 Frequently Asked Questions (FAQ) About Windscreen Repair Kits

Q: Can I use this kit on tempered side windows?

A: No. These kits are designed for laminated glass found in windscreens. Side windows are tempered glass, and they shatter differently.

Q: How long does the repair take?

A: The actual application process usually takes about 20 to 30 minutes. Curing under UV light takes an additional 10 to 15 minutes.

Q: Will the repair be completely invisible?

A: A good repair will make the damage significantly less visible and stop it from spreading. Complete invisibility is hard to promise, especially on deep chips.

Q: What is the main difference between resin and glue?

A: Repair resin is specially formulated to match the refractive index of glass and cures hard under UV light, creating a structural bond. Standard glue will not work.

Q: Can this kit fix scratches?

A: No. Repair kits fix depth (chips and cracks), not surface scratches.

Q: Do I need sunlight for the resin to cure?

A: Yes, most kits rely on UV rays from the sun to harden the resin. Some advanced kits include a small UV lamp.

Q: How long does the repair last?

A: If done correctly with quality materials, the repair should last for many years, often as long as the windscreen itself.

Q: Is it safe to drive immediately after the repair?

A: Yes, once the resin is fully cured and the excess is scraped off, the structural integrity is restored, and it is safe to drive.

Q: What should I do before starting the repair?

A: Clean the area thoroughly with the provided cleaner or rubbing alcohol, and ensure the damage is completely dry.

Q: What if the kit doesn’t come with a razor blade?

A: You must carefully scrape away the excess hardened resin using a new, sharp razor blade held nearly flat against the glass surface.
